The use of air compressors in industrial use

Air compressors are very widely used in the industry, mainly reflected in the following aspects: 1. Power supply

  • Driven pneumatic tools and equipment: The air compressor can provide power for pneumatic tools such as pneumatic wrenches, pneumatic drills, pneumatic screwdrivers, pneumatic grinders, etc. These tools are widely used in mechanical processing, assembly, grinding, spraying and other operations in industrial production, improving work efficiency and accuracy.
  • Control instruments and automation devices: In industrial production, many control instruments and automation devices require compressed air as a power source to achieve precise control and operation.

2. Production and processing

  • Spraying operations: The air compressor transports compressed air to the spray gun to spray various surfaces, and is widely used in the coating process in the automobile, furniture, electronics, construction and other industries.
  • Gas conveying and stirring: In chemical, pharmaceutical, food and other industries, air compressors are used to transport gas to all links on the production line, such as stirring, mixing, fermentation, etc., to ensure the smooth progress of the production process.
  • Metal Processing and Forming: During the metal processing process, the air compressor is used to drive pneumatic hammers, pneumatic punches and other equipment to realize the cutting, forming and processing of metal materials.

3. Cleaning and purge Equipment and site cleaning: The compressed air generated by the air compressor can be used to clean equipment and site, to purge residues or dust in pipes and containers, to maintain the cleanliness of the working environment and the equipment is operating in good condition.

  • Purge and drying: In precision manufacturing industries such as electronics and semiconductors, air compressors are used to purge and dry sensitive components such as circuit boards and chips to ensure the cleanliness of the production process.

4. Equipment control and automation

  • Pneumatic control system: In some automation equipment, compressed air is used as a control signal, and various mechanical actions are driven and performed through the pneumatic control system to realize the automatic control and operation of the equipment.
  • Pneumatic valves and cylinders: The air compressor provides a power source for pneumatic valves and cylinders to achieve precise control of fluids, gases and solid materials.

5. Packaging and transportation

  • Inflatable packaging: In the packaging industry, compressed air is used in inflatable packaging, such as bubble bags, air cushion films, etc., to protect the product from damage.
  • Auto Braking System: During logistics and transportation, compressed air is used in the car’s braking system to ensure the safety and stability of driving.

6. Other applications

  • Energy industry: During the oil and natural gas extraction process, air compressors are used to compress underground gas and transport them to the ground.
  • Construction Industry: Air compressors are used to provide compressed air required for spraying concrete, spraying coatings, etc.
  • Medical Industry: In operating rooms and other medical environments, air compressors are used to provide a sterile environment and a source of power for certain medical devices.
  • Agriculture and Horticulture: The source of power for air compressors to be used for spray irrigation, seed distribution and other equipment.
  • Scientific Research and Testing: In the field of scientific research and testing, air compressors are used to provide a high-pressure gas environment for high-pressure experiments and research.

In general, air compressors are very versatile in industry, covering almost all areas where compressed air is needed as a power source or control signal. With the continuous advancement of technology and changes in market demand, the performance and functions of air compressors are also being improved and improved, providing strong support for the automation, intelligence and efficiency of industrial production.
